[胃树突状细胞与幽门螺杆菌相关性胃炎的关系]

[Relation between gastric dendritic cells and H pylori-associated gastritis].

作者信息

Ning Han-bing, Wang Yan-hong, Zhang Lian-feng, Li Ji-chang

机构信息

Department of Digestive Deseases, First Affiliated Hospital of Zhengzhou University, Zhengzhou, China.

出版信息

Xi Bao Yu Fen Zi Mian Yi Xue Za Zhi. 2011 Aug;27(8):899-900.

PMID:21806891
Abstract

AIM

To investigate the effects of gastric dendritic cells(DCs) in H.pylori-associated gastritis.

METHODS

Mononuclear cells were isolated from gastric samples of endoscoped healthy subjects or patients with gastritis by Ficoll-hypaquetechnique. HLA-DR(+);DCs were further isolated by MACS. Rapid urease test, warthin-starry dyer and C(14);-urea breath test were used to detect H.pylori. The relationship between the quantity of gastric DCs and H.pylori density or inflammatory background were analysed.

RESULTS

The gastric mononuclear cells from H.pylori-infected normal gastric mucosa contained more HLA-DR(+);DCs (17.93 % ) than that from noninfected subjects (4.93%).The quantity of gastric DCs is positively correlated with H.pylori density. The quantity of gastric DCs were significantly higher in moderate and high inflammatory gastric mucosa than that in low inflammatory gastric mucosa. There was no difference in the quantity of gastric DCs between moderate and high inflammatory gastric mucosa.

CONCLUSION

Successfully isolated gastric DCs. DCs may play a role in the early stage of H.pylori-associated gastritis.

摘要

目的

研究胃树突状细胞(DCs)在幽门螺杆菌相关性胃炎中的作用。

方法

采用Ficoll- Hypaque技术从内镜检查的健康受试者或胃炎患者的胃样本中分离单核细胞。通过磁珠分选法进一步分离HLA-DR(+) DCs。采用快速尿素酶试验、沃辛-斯塔里染色法和碳-14尿素呼气试验检测幽门螺杆菌。分析胃DCs数量与幽门螺杆菌密度或炎症背景之间的关系。

结果

幽门螺杆菌感染的正常胃黏膜中的胃单核细胞所含HLA-DR(+) DCs(17.93%)比未感染受试者(4.93%)更多。胃DCs数量与幽门螺杆菌密度呈正相关。中度和高度炎症性胃黏膜中的胃DCs数量显著高于低度炎症性胃黏膜。中度和高度炎症性胃黏膜之间的胃DCs数量无差异。

结论

成功分离出胃DCs。DCs可能在幽门螺杆菌相关性胃炎的早期阶段发挥作用。
